Expandable Computer Beats the Heat

Westminster, CO, June 1, 2006-Octagon Systems announced today, the XMB Mobile Server, the latest member of its I-CORE(TM) line of rugged computers with expandable I/O and fanless operation. The XMB is a "no compromise" design that optimizes the electrical, thermal and mechanical components for maximum reliability. The result is a powerful, yet fanless system in a rugged enclosure. The basic unit includes the processing power, power supply, memory and I/O for most applications. Combined with Linux or Windows® using the Octagon OS EmbedderTM kit, the XMB becomes a core component, ready to program for a foundation for a wide variety of mobile applications. Drivers for all hardware are included The PC architecture uses Linux, Windows® and other popular operating systems. Octagon has OS Embedder(tm) kits for easy installation of these operating systems as well as drivers for all the hardware. Standard I/O includes dual Ethernet, quad USB 2.0, dual serial, CRT & LCD video, and digital I/O. Because the XMB-1 is fully functional out-of-the-box, additional I/O such as GPS, analog, GPRS, video camera can be readily added via PC/104, PC/104-Plus and XBLOK(tm) modules. An option panel can be easily removed and punched for custom annunciators, connectors and controls. Generated heat is efficiently channeled directly to the case to help prevent internal hot spots. The XMB mobile server operates in ambient temperatures from -40° to 75° C, depending upon the processor speed, user options and mass storage devices. The single piece price is $2475 with volume discounts. OEM versions are available. Delivery is stock to four weeks.
